TV Preview: Gordon Ramsay: Christmas Cookalong Live C4, 9pm
GORDON Ramsay concludes the current season of live shows with a seasonal action-packed hour as Christmas approaches.
If the advent of festivities fills you with fear, Ramsay says there's never been a better time to learn to cook for yourself and your friends.
And, he says, the three dishes he has chosen for this show really are 'as easy as falling off a Yule log'. Follow Ramsay's step-by-step guide, starting with a delicious chestnut soup with chorizo, a main course of chicken fricassee with bread sauce and pan-fried Brussels sprouts and, to finish, Gordon's special seasonal take on a classic pud, quick Christmas trifle.

Also in tonight's show, Ramsay gives a seasonal shout-out to Britain's unsung food heroes as he joins forces with them to break three new Guinness World Records – turkey plucking, smoked salmon slicing at speed, and a to be announced 'extreme festive challenge that would make even Santa's eyes pop'.
